Mains power quality should be that of a
typical commercial or hospital
environment. If a better mains power
quality is required, it is recommended
that the
Balance System SD
is powered
from an uninterruptible power supply.

If image distortion occurs, it may be
necessary to position the Balance
System SD display further from
sources of power frequency magnetic
fields or to install magnetic shielding.
The power frequency magnetic field
should be measured in the intended
installation location to assure that it is
sufficiently low.

Portable and mobile RF communications
equipment should be used no closer to any
part of the Balance System SD, including
cables, than the recommended separation
distance calculated from the equation
applicable to the frequency of the
transmitter.
Recommended separation distance:
d = 1.2 P 150 KHz to 80 MHz
d = 1.2 P 80 MHz to 800 MHz
d = 2.3 P 800 MHz to 2.5 GHz
Where P is the maximum output power
rating of the transmitter in watt (W)
according to the transmitter manufacturer,
and d is the recommended separation
distance in meters (m).
